Customer Review: Sony Alpha dSLR bag Summary: 4 Stars
I was very pleased with the quality of this camera bag. The fabric and stitching seems excellent. Items inside are well padded. I also appreciate the fact that this bag closes with a single buckle, so you can get to your camera and accessories very quickly.
Inside there are many individual pockets to hold small items such as memory cards, batteries and accessories. These are the things that always fall to the bottom of the bag where you have to dig for them. This bag has a place for all the small items. There is also a piece of netting with a zipper in the flip open top, where you can store things such as flash cables and cable releases. There are also two small zipper pockets on each side of the main compartment. These can hold filters, batteries and the like.
While overall I was pleased with the bag, I was disappointed that the main storage compartments are non-adjustable. There is one compartment that that occupies about 2/3 of the interior, leaving a smaller compartment taking up the other third. You can store a dSLR with the kit lens in the large compartment. There is room for more items, but without dividers, lenses and flash units are free to bounce around and rub against your camera. The smaller compartment is too big to hold just a single lens or flash, but if you put more than one item in the compartment, there is the same problem of items rubbing against each other.
Since I always carry a soft terry-cloth rag in my camera bag, I wrap my camera in this before storage. That solves part of the problem. It would be far better if there were adjustable, padded dividers so you could customize the interior to hold camera, lenses and flash.
It is always worthwhile to have an extra battery on hand, and the accessory kit includes an Sony NPFM500H Alpha Rechargeable Battery Pack. When you consider the cost of buying the battery by itself, the cost of owning the stylish Alpha bag is only a little more than $20 extra. I think it's pretty good deal, but I wish the internal compartments were adjustable
Customer Review: Effective but unattractive Summary: 4 Stars
This does exactly what it says - it protects my A350 wonderfully. There's a large compartment for my camera body (with lens attached), a smaller cavity for an extra lens (and even room in there for my small point and shoot), smaller zipped compartments on either side that I use to store cords and my wallet, and an inner zipper pouch where I keep the spare battery.
However, as a college-age girl, I can't help but cringe when I look at it because it is so bulky and such an eyesore. I always debate whether I could just carry my camera around without a case. I don't carry a purse with it; this is all I carry.
So overall, it does what it says, it just won't be fun to carry around. But considering how much you spent on your camera, it's totally worth getting it because I'm sure you'd like to protect your investment!
Also, I experienced no problems with the spare battery; works just like the battery I got with the camera. Everything's solidly built.
